Margaret Murray, 94, of Alexandria, SD died Thursday, May 9, 2013 at Diamond Care Nursing Center in Bridgewater. Funeral services will be 10:30 AM Monday, May 13, 2013 at St. Mary of Mercy Catholic Church in Alexandria, with Fr. Jerome Ranek as celebrant. Visitation will be 6:00 - 8:00 PM Sunday, May 12, 2013 at St. Mary of Mercy Catholic Church, with a prayer service at 7:00 PM. Burial will be at St. Mary of Mercy Cemetery in Alexandria. Will Funeral Chapel is in charge of arrangements. Margaret Murray, daughter of Paul and Anna (Hemmersbach) Schoenfelder was born January 3, 1919 in Dimock, SD. She attended school at St. Peter and Paul Catholic School in Dimock. Margaret was united in marriage with Don Murray on October 18, 1938 in Dimock. They farmed in the Alexandria area for most of their lives. She worked at the Colony of Mercy Retirement Home in Hutchinson county, Folsom's Variety Store and Folsom's Grocery Store. At the time of her husband's death December 12, 1991, Margaret moved into Alexandria. Then in January of 2010 she moved into Crystal Manor Assisted Living in Mitchell. In March 2013 she moved to the Diamond Care Nursing Center in Bridgewater where she lived until the time of her death. Margaret very much enjoyed her gardening, attending the activities of her children and grandchildren. She especially enjoyed the hours she spent going on road trips with her daughters, playing cards and bingo with her friends and family. She was a member of St. Mary of Mercy Catholic Church and was active in the Altar Society. Grateful for having shared her life are her four daughters; Anna Mae Hofer of Dimock, SD, Norma Jean (Dick) Brown of Sioux Falls, SD, Joan (Gus) McBrayer of Ethan, SD, Judy (Rich) Waldera of Alexandria, SD; 17 grandchildren, 46 great grandchildren, 11 great great grandchildren and many nieces and nephews. Margaret was preceded into death by her husband Don, grandson Brad Hofer, son-in-law JaVern Hofer and three sisters, Elizabeth Schoenfelder, Helen Olmstad and Irma Murray.
